Perancangan Jaringan LTE (Long Term Evolution) Indoor Di Gedung C Fakultas Teknik Universitas Riau
Abstract
This paper purposes LTE (Long Term Evolution) network design using indoor system in the area of Gedung C faculty of engineering, Universitas Riau. The design was involved several stages namely data analysis based on link budget and COST 231 Multiwall, network planning based on coverage (coverage planning), network planning base on capacity (capacity planning) and the final stage of desain to do simulation using the software RPS 5.4 (Radio Propagation Simulator). This simulation using two scenarios, the first using calculation coverage planning obtained 9 antenna and second scenario using calculation of capacity planning obtained 6 antenna. Base on simulation, the best scenario is capacity planning with obtained parameters of the Receive Signal Level (RSL) at -63.65 dBm, while the value of Signal Interface Ratio (SIR) obtained is 21.02 dB.
